Strange google pop ups?

When using safari on my iPhone, a pop up from google pops up several times a day which is very annoying. It says that there is suspicious activity coming from my IP address and it needs me to do a CAPTCHA (human verification) in order to proceed, theres no X button. Google says this is probably malware. Is this Malware that’s been installed from clicking on a bad website or link? If so how to I fix it?

iPhone 8, iOS 14

Just scam attempt, neither malware nor virus on an updated iPhone, unless it has been jailbroken.

Try this:--> Clear the history and cookies from Safari on your iPhone, iPad, or iPod touch - Apple Support

When done restart your iPhone and test it
